Overview of Cation Exchange Resins and Their Applications

Cation exchange resins play a crucial role in water treatment and industrial processes. These synthetic polymer beads are designed to remove positively charged ions from solutions. Their ability to exchange ions is vital in various applications, including softening hard water, purifying chemicals, and producing high-quality deionized water.

In many industries, cation exchange resins are used in ion-exchange processes. They help remove contaminants from water, making it safe for consumption. Resins can also be used in laboratories for sample preparation. However, not all resins perform equally. Factors like temperature, flow rate, and the presence of competing ions can affect efficiency. Users must consider these variables carefully.

Key Factors Influencing Cation Exchange Resin Selection

Cation exchange resins play a crucial role in water treatment, agriculture, and food processing. When choosing the right resin, several key factors come into play. The specific application should guide your selection. For example, resins used in water softening differ from those in chemical processing.

One important aspect is the resin's capacity. Higher capacity means better performance in ion removal. However, it is essential to balance capacity with flow rate. A high-capacity resin may slow down the process. Keep this in mind during selection.

Tips: Always assess water quality before choosing a resin. Testing can reveal the most problematic ions. It can help in selecting a resin that suits your needs.
